Understanding Stock Success Metrics

The concept of "most successful" can vary based on the criteria used:

  • Total Return: This metric accounts for both capital appreciation and reinvested dividends, providing a comprehensive view of an investment's overall gain.
  • Compounded Annual Growth Rate (CAGR): The average annual rate at which an investment grows over a specified period, smoothing out volatility.
  • Market Dominance: Companies that achieve and maintain significant market share, often through strong competitive advantages or intellectual property.
  • Longevity of Performance: Stocks that have delivered consistent and substantial returns over many decades, demonstrating resilience and adaptability.

Historically Top-Performing Stocks

Based on historical performance and significant shareholder returns, several companies frequently appear on lists of the best-performing stocks. These are often well-established names that have innovated, adapted, and grown over decades, becoming cornerstone investments for many portfolios.

Here are some examples of companies that have demonstrated exceptional success and are considered among the best-performing stocks in history:

Company Name Ticker Symbol Key Factors for Success
Apple AAPL Pioneering innovation in consumer electronics, software, and services, coupled with strong brand loyalty.
Amazon.com AMZN Revolutionizing e-commerce, dominating cloud computing (Amazon Web Services), and expanding into diverse digital services.
Alphabet GOOG Global leadership in internet search, digital advertising, and continuous investment in groundbreaking technologies like AI.
Microsoft MSFT Successful pivot from its operating system stronghold to cloud computing (Azure), enterprise software, and gaming.
Coca-Cola KO Enduring global brand recognition, vast distribution networks, and consistent dividend growth over decades.
Altria MO Historically strong and consistent dividend payments, generated from its resilient portfolio of tobacco products.
Celgene CELG Significant advancements in biotechnology, particularly developing innovative treatments for cancer and inflammatory diseases.
Gilead Sciences GILD Breakthrough drug development, especially in antiviral medications and treatments for major diseases like HIV and hepatitis C.

These companies represent diverse industries, from technology and consumer goods to pharmaceuticals, showcasing different pathways to achieving long-term success in the stock market. Their ability to adapt to changing markets, innovate, and maintain strong competitive advantages has been central to their remarkable financial performance.
